Odd thing in 1009.0 MCC Hardware
(Trying 2009.0 via installtion from 'One' CD)
Odd thing in MCC/Hardware. The "Configure Prnters & Scanners" section
contains only a "Set up scanner" option -though in
Menu/Tools/SystemTools there is a 'Manage Printing' facility which
goes into localhost:631 and offers printer config.
(I had heard elsewhere in here that the printer config facilities had
been changed.)

If you installed from the KDE live CD, then system-config-printer was
excluded from the CD. Set up on-line sources and install it. You should then
have a module in MCC.
